Note:
  • There have been some reports of some owner's units developing hinge and/or SD card reader issues. It has not affected everyone's units, but be sure to watch a few YouTube videos [youtu.be] on the topic to see if this device is a good fit for you before buying. The grey model in particular is the most commonly reported.
Specs:
  • Review [youtu.be]
  • Classic clamshell, flip-open/closed design
  • 3.5" IPS display (640x480)
  • Rockchip RK3566 Chipset
  • 1GB of RAM
  • 2x micro SD card slots (1x 64GB card included)
  • USB-C port | 3.5mm headphone jack
  • Dual joysticks
  • Dual Band 2.4GHz / 5GHz WiFi
  • 3000mAh battery
  • Carrying case, USB-A microSD card reader & screen protector included
  • Can emulate most classic retro systems up through PS1 & GBA / Nintendo DS (not all DS, but many) very well. Can emulate some (but not every) mostly lightweight Dreamcast, N64, and PSP titles.
